import request, { postBlob, getBlob, handleImport } from '@/utils/request' export function goodsPurchaseRetList(data) { return request({ url: `/goods/purchase/ret/list?moduleId=${data.moduleId}`, method: 'post', data }) } export function goodsPurchaseRetListExport(data, name) { return postBlob({ url: '/goods/purchase/ret/list/export', data, name }) } export function goodsPurchaseRetItemList(data) { return request({ url: `/goods/purchase/ret/item/list?moduleId=${data.moduleId}`, method: 'post', data }) } export function goodsPurchaseRetItemListExport(data, name) { return postBlob({ url: '/goods/purchase/ret/item/list/export', data, name }) } export function goodsPurchaseRetCodeList(data) { return request({ url: `/goods/purchase/ret/code/list?moduleId=${data.moduleId}`, method: 'post', data }) } export function goodsPurchaseRetCodeListExport(data, name) { return postBlob({ url: '/goods/purchase/ret/code/list/export', data, name }) } export function goodsPurchaseRetAdd(data) { return request({ url: `/goods/purchase/ret/add`, method: 'post', data }) } export function goodsPurchaseRetSubmit(params) { return request({ url: `/goods/purchase/ret/submit`, method: 'post', params }) } export function goodsPurchaseRetConfirm(params) { return request({ url: `/goods/purchase/ret/confirm`, method: 'post', params }) } export function goodsPurchaseRetDetail(params) { return request({ url: `/goods/purchase/ret/detail`, method: 'post', params }) } export function goodsPurchaseRetDel(params) { return request({ url: `/goods/purchase/ret/del`, method: 'post', params }) } export function goodsPurchaseRetItemImportCode(data) { return handleImport('/goods/purchase/ret/item/import/code', data.formdata, data.id || '') } export function goodsPurchaseRetItemAddCode(data) { return request({ url: `/goods/purchase/ret/item/add/code`, method: 'post', data }) } export function goodsPurchaseRetItemDelCode(params) { return request({ url: `/goods/purchase/ret/item/del/code`, method: 'post', params }) }